I will do, but let me explain the problem in more details and you may help
me for a solution. The patches you mentioned, contains two structs
AVSphericalMapping
and  AVMasteringDisplayMetadata in lavu. They are easily set (afew members)
in lavc. The struct for HDR10+ is very similar and I would keep it in lavu.
But, we have to parse and decode a message and then populate the values.
Your structs are simple and no need for parsing them in lavc.
So, my struct needs two steps : 1) parsing/encoding/decoding and 2)
populating. It is not a good idea to implement the 2 steps for each codec
separately. Instead it would be  better to implement once and reuse them as
both steps are long and complex. Now please advise me where is better to
put 1 and 2 in lavc. Right now, I have all with struct in lavu.
